Discussion
QEMU 'b/nbd/server.c' Stack Buffer Overflow Vulnerability
QEMU is prone to a stack-based buffer-overflow vulnerability because it fails to adequately bounds-check user-supplied data before copying it to an insufficiently sized memory buffer.
Attackers can exploit this issue to crash the QEMU instance, resulting in a denial-of-service condition. Due to the nature of this issue, code execution may be possible but this has not been confirmed.
